7-3 两个有序链表序列的交集(20 分) 已知两个非降序链表序列S1与S2,设计函数构造出S1与S2的交集新链表S3。 输入格式: 输入分两行,分别在每行给出由若干个正整数构成的非降序序列,用−1表示序列的结尾(−1不属于这个序列)。数字用空格间隔。 输出格式: 在一行中输出两个输入序列的交集序列,数字间用空...
已知两个非降序链表序列S1与S2,设计函数构造出S1与S2的交集新链表S3。 输入格式: 输入分两行,分别在每行给出由若干个正整数构成的非降序序列,用−1表示序列的结尾(−1不属于这个序列)。数字用空格间隔。 输出格式: 在一行中输出两个输入序列的交集序列,数字间用空
【小白都能听懂的算法课】【力扣】【LeetCode 206】反转链表|链表|双指针 03:44 【小白都能听懂的算法课】【力扣】【LeetCode 141】环形链表|快慢指针|链表 04:02 【小白都能听懂的算法课】【力扣】【LeetCode 21】合并两个有序链表|链表|双指针 04:51 【小白都能听懂的算法课】【力扣】【LeetCode 23...
两个有序链表序列的合并 是两句话typedefstructLNodeLNode和typedef//structLNodeLinklist将结构体类型structLNode重命名为LNode将struct...;//structLNoder ,lr=L=L1;//直接利用L1的头结点,不用另开空间了,最后释放L2的头结点, //这里没有释放也对了LinkListp1=L1->next,p2 ...
合并两个有序数组,基本思路是比较两个数组的最前面的数,谁小就先取谁。 取了后相应的指针就往后移一位。然后再比较,直至一个数组为空,最后把另一个数组的剩余部分复制过来即可。 重复这个步骤直至合并出来原序列长度的新序列。 归并排序的分析 用递归分解序列至singleton。然后将每对相邻singleton中大的元素放到合...
资料:张先生的儿子小强今年8岁,预计18岁上大学,张先生计划将儿子送往国外进行高等教育,预计学费共需800000元,假设学费上涨率每年为5%。张先生目前打算用20000元作为儿子的教育启动资金,这笔资金的年投资收益率为10%。根据资料回答9-11题:小强上大学时所需的教育费为()元。
(4)在最坏情况下快速排序的初始序列实例:7,6,5,4,3,2,1,要求按递增排序现有两个带附加表头结点的单向链表hl和h2,hl为(32,19,8,11),h2为t2
合并是将两个或两个以上的形状进行相加,合并为一个形状,合并后形状的颜色统一使用最底层形状的颜色。 A. 正确 B. 错误 查看完整题目与答案 《产品质量法》《进出口商品检验法》《消费者权益保护法》等法律、行政法规对于违反强制性标准均规定了行政处罚的规定 A. 正确 B. 错误 查看完整题目与答案 单向...
打印出如下由杨辉三角形数据构成的图形 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 1 5 10 10 5 1 1 4 6 4 1 1 3 3 1 1 2 1 1 1 编写一个函数,输入n为偶数时,调用函数求1/2+1/4+...+1/n,当输入n为奇数时,调用函数 1/1+1/3+...+1/n(利用指针函数)题目7:从键盘输入一个十进制...
0021.合并两个有序链表 0022.括号生成 0023.合并K个排序链表 0024.两两交换链表中的节点 0025.K个一组翻转链表 0026.删除排序数组中的重复项 0027.移除元素 0028.实现strStr() 0029.两数相除 0030.串联所有单词的子串 0031.下一个排列 0032.最长有效括号 0033.搜索旋转排序数组 0034.在排...